Nick Kickstarts Ninth Season of ‘Fairly OddParents’

Timmy and his troublesome godparents are back! Aardman Preps ‘Shaun the Sheep’ Movie for 2015

Following in the footsteps of Wallace and Gromit, another popular Aardman character is getting ready for its big movie adventure. The Bristol-based animation studio announced today that its teaming up with StudioCanal to launch a new Shaun the Sheep feature for spring of 2015. Buscemi, Noni Rose Join ‘Khumba’s’ Voice Cast

South Africa’s Triggerfish Animation Studios announced this week that Steve Buscemi (Boardwalk Empire) and Anika Noni Rose (The Princess and the Frog) have joined the voice cast of its upcoming feature Khumba. Double Negative Opens New TV Branch

VFX company Double Negative has launched Double Negative TV, a new division of Dneg dedicated to visual effects creation for television. Academy Plans ‘Life of Pi’ VFX Event

The Academy of Motion Pictures Arts and Sciences is planning a special evening dedicated to the visual effects magic of Ang Lee’s Oscar-winning feature Life of Pi.
